Columbia Falls 19, Browning 4 At Browning, Morgan Rowe threw a one-hitter and a 10-run first frame helped lift the Wildkats to the Western A win in five innings due to the 10-run margin rule. Amanda Milliard doubled and finished 4-for-4 with three RBIs in Columbia Falls' leadoff spot. Lindsay Nelson, Amber James and Rowe each collected two RBIs for the Wildkats, who totaled 21 hits.
